Instructions
Measure and set aside bread crumbs
In large skillet over medium high heat melt 3 tablespoons butter
Peel and core apples and dice into bite sized pieces
Peel onion, cut in half and then slice into thin pieces
Slice celery ribs
Add apples, onion and celery to melted butter in skillet and sauté for 6-8 minutes until they start to turn golden brown
Add seasonings and continue to sauté for another minute or 2
Remove from heat and add breadcrumbs and cranberries to skillet
Slowly add broth a little at a time until all breadcrumbs are moistened but not soggy
Whisk together egg and stir into mixture
Transfer to slow cooker that has been sprayed with nonstick spray
Cover and cook on high for 2-3 hours or low for 4-6 (until egg has fully cooked and texture is to desired crunchiness)
Notes
I cooked this on high for 2.5 hours in my 4 quart round slow cooker
